    Did you figure out if the shortcut you use to start FG has the same path as the FG Settings Application Folder setting?

    The console.log in the logs you posted are v4.2.2; but the latest version is v4.3.0. This lends support to the theory that you have multiple install locations, and your shortcut is pointing to old one. This can happen if you move/rename the installation location and/or shortcut file.

    Ah ok. Could be. I hadn't played much for several months and had many updates. I wandered around in the files and see multiple folders both in FantasyGrounds folders and Smiteworks folders. Seems I need to get rid of some? Is there a step by step walkthrough?

  7. #17
    Right click on the shortcut that you use to start FG, and see which directory it is pointing to.
    Open FG Settings, and see which directory that one is pointing to.

    Then, fix the FG shortcut to point to the directory specified in the FG Settings.
    Finally, delete the directory that the that the shortcut used to point to.

    Make sure that the version number of FG when you launch via your shortcut link shows v4.3.0.
